Compartilhar via


SPUserCodeProvider members

Include protected members
Include inherited members

Define a classe base para todos os provedores de soluçăo em área restrita , incluindo provedores de grupo de assembly e provedores de Balanceador de carga.

The SPUserCodeProvider type exposes the following members.

Constructors

  Name Description
Protected method SPUserCodeProvider() Inicializa uma nova instância da classe SPUserCodeProvider .
Protected method SPUserCodeProvider(String, SPPersistedObject) Inicializa uma nova instância da classe SPUserCodeProvider .

Top

Properties

  Name Description
Public property CanBackupRestoreAsConfiguration Obtém um valor que indica se o objeto do provedor podem ser selecionados para inclusão em um backup somente configuração ou operação de restauração.
Public property CanRenameOnRestore Obtém um valor que indica se o objeto de SPUserCodeProvider pode ser renomeado quando restaurado.
Public property CanSelectForBackup Obtém ou define um valor que indica se este item é selecionável individualmente, na interface do usuário, para backup.
Protected property CanSelectForBackupRestore Quando implementado em uma classe derivada, obtém um valor que indica se este item é selecionável individualmente, na interface do usuário, para backup e restauração.
Public property CanSelectForRestore Obtém ou define um valor que indica se este item é selecionável individualmente, na interface do usuário, para restauração.
Public property DiskSizeRequired Obtém a quantidade de espaço necessário em um disco para fazer backup o objeto do provedor.
Public property DisplayName Obtém o nome para exibição que descreve a instância do objeto persistente dentro da interface do usuário administrativo. (Inherited from SPPersistedObject.)
Public property Farm Obtém o server farm onde o objeto reside. (Inherited from SPPersistedObject.)
Public property Id Obtém ou define o GUID que é associado ao objeto. (Inherited from SPPersistedObject.)
Public property Name Obtém ou define um nome que é usado para identificar exclusivamente os dois objetos que têm o mesmo pai e classe. (Inherited from SPPersistedObject.)
Public property Parent Obtém o pai na hierarquia lógica da árvore de objetos de configuração. (Inherited from SPPersistedObject.)
Public property Properties Obtém os metadados para o objeto persistente. (Inherited from SPPersistedObject.)
Public property ProviderId Identificador de classe específicos para este provedor.
Public property Status Obtém ou define o status do objeto que a classe representa. (Inherited from SPPersistedObject.)
Public property TypeName Obtém o nome para exibição que descreve o tipo de objeto na interface do usuário administrativo. (Inherited from SPPersistedObject.)
Public property UpgradedPersistedProperties Obtém a coleção de nomes de campos e valores para os campos que foram excluídos ou alterados. (Inherited from SPAutoSerializingObject.)
Public property Version Obtém um valor que é incrementado cada vez que o objeto é atualizado. (Inherited from SPPersistedObject.)
Protected property WasCreated Obtém um valor booleano que indica se o objeto é inicializado e pode ser encontrado no banco de dados. (Inherited from SPPersistedObject.)

Top

Methods

  Name Description
Public method AddBackupObjects Adiciona o SPUserCodeProvider para o trabalho de backup ou restauração.
Public method Clone Retorna um clone do objeto que não provenientes do cache na memória, o que permite que o código de chamada garantir segurança de segmentos. (Inherited from SPPersistedObject.)
Public method Delete Exclui o objeto. (Inherited from SPPersistedObject.)
Public method Equals Determina se o atual objeto persistente é igual ao objeto especificado. (Inherited from SPPersistedObject.)
Protected method Finalize (Inherited from Object.)
Public method GetChild<T>() Retorna o filho do objeto persistente com base no tipo especificado. (Inherited from SPPersistedObject.)
Public method GetChild<T>(String) Retorna o objeto filho do objeto persistente com base no nome especificado. (Inherited from SPPersistedObject.)
Public method GetHashCode Serve como uma função de hash para o objeto persistente. (Inherited from SPPersistedObject.)
Public method GetObjectData Obtém o estado do objeto serializado. (Inherited from SPAutoSerializingObject.)
Public method GetType (Inherited from Object.)
Protected method HasAdditionalUpdateAccess Ignore este método para permitir que mais usuários atualizar o objeto. (Inherited from SPPersistedObject.)
Protected method MemberwiseClone (Inherited from Object.)
Public method OnAbort Gera o evento Anular (backup ou restauração).
Protected method OnAddBackupObjects Quando implementado em uma classe derivada, gera o evento AddBackupObjects .
Public method OnBackup Gera o evento de Backup .
Public method OnBackupComplete Gera o evento BackupComplete .
Protected method OnDeserialization A classe base chamado imediatamente após desserializa para trabalho adicional. (Inherited from SPPersistedObject.)
Public method OnPostRestore Gera o evento PostRestore .
Public method OnPrepareBackup Gera o evento PrepareBackup .
Public method OnPreRestore Gera o evento PreRestore .
Public method OnRestore Gera o evento de restauração .
Public method Provision Faz as alterações para o servidor local que são necessárias para que o objeto possa ser usado. (Inherited from SPPersistedObject.)
Public method ToString Retorna o tipo e o nome de um objeto e todos os seus ancestrais (pai, avô e assim por diante). (Inherited from SPPersistedObject.)
Public method Uncache Libera o cache de memória é usado pelo objeto. (Inherited from SPPersistedObject.)
Public method Unprovision Faz as alterações para o servidor local que são necessárias para limpar após a exclusão do objeto. (Inherited from SPPersistedObject.)
Public method Update() Faz com que o objeto salvar seu estado e propagar alterações para todos os computadores no farm de servidores. (Inherited from SPPersistedObject.)
Public method Update(Boolean) Faz com que o objeto salvar seu estado e propagar alterações para todos os computadores no farm de servidores, opcionalmente, lançar uma exceção se o objeto já existe no armazenamento de configuração. (Inherited from SPPersistedObject.)
Protected method UpdateParent Faz com que o contém SPPersistedObject, se houver, para atualizar seu estado. (Inherited from SPAutoSerializingObject.)
Protected method Validate Valida o estado de todos os campos antes de persistência do objeto. (Inherited from SPPersistedObject.)

Top

Ver também

Referência

SPUserCodeProvider class

Microsoft.SharePoint.Administration namespace